Otc - Purpose
Active Ingredients (in each packet) | Purpose |
---|---|
Aluminum sulfate tetradecahydrate, 1347 mg | Astringent* |
Calcium acetate monohydrate, 952 mg | Astringent* |
*When combined together in water, these ingredients form the active ingredient aluminum acetate. See Directions. |
Uses
temporarily relieves minor skin irritations due to:
- poison ivy
- poison oak
- poison sumac
- insect bites
- athlete's foot
- rashes caused by soaps, detergents, cosmetics, or jewelry
Warnings
For external use only
When Using This Product
- avoid contact with eyes. If contact occurs, rinse thoroughly with water.
- do not cover compress or wet dressing with plastic to prevent evaporation
- in some skin conditions, soaking too long may overdry
Otc - Stop Use
Stop use and ask a doctor if condition worsens or symptoms persist for more than 7 days
Otc - Keep Out Of Reach Of Children
Keep out of reach of children. If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.
Directions
- dissolve 1 to 3 packets in a pint (16 oz) of cool or warm water
- stir until fully dissolved; do not strain or filter. The resulting mixture contains 0.16% (1 packet), 0.32% (2 packets), or 0.48% (3 packets) aluminum acetate and is ready for use.
- soak affected area for 15 to 30 minutes as needed, or as directed by a doctor
- repeat 3 times a day or as directed by a doctor
- discard solution after each use
- soak a clean, soft cloth in the solution
- apply cloth loosely to affected area for 15 to 30 minutes
- repeat as needed or as directed by a doctor
- discard solution after each use
